What is Fatigue Testing?

The procedure of testing fatigue is applied in establishing the behavior of a material when it is subjected to repeated loading/unloading. It is used to determine the number of load shear cycles through which a material can withstand breakage.
Simply put, it puts in the test to see how a material can withstand long-term use. It assists engineers in determining the strength of a product when it is at work.

The Procedure Fatigue Testing.

1. Sample Preparation
The material sample is cut and formed to the requirements of the tests.
2. Machine Setup
Its sample is fitted in a fatigue testing apparatus, e.g, Dynatest OTS Technik Fatigue Testing Machine.
3. Load Application
A repetitive force or strain is enforced in cycles. The load may be either tensile load, compressive or bending load.
4. Cycle Recording
The machine determines the number of times the material can go through the machine before cracks or fractures are seen.
5. Data Collection
The findings are measured to define fatigue strength, endurance limit, and the point of failure.
6. Analysis and Reporting
The engineers analyze the data to estimate the duration of life of the material in actual conditions.

Types of Fatigue Testing

Fatigue testing of various types is dependent on the application:
Rotating Bending Fatigue Test - The sample is rotating, and a stress in the form of bending is applied.
Axial Fatigue Test - The specimen is inverted and squashed intermittently.
Torsional Fatigue Test - This is a test that involves twisting of force used to test rotational strength.
Thermal Fatigue Test- It subjects the material to temperature variation and mechanical load.

All approaches can be used to model various real-world environments, which would guarantee the credibility of performance.

The knowledge of Fatigue Life and Endurance Limit.

The total number of stress cycles that a material can receive before failing is what is referred to as the fatigue life of the material. The upper limit of stress of a material in an infinite number of cycles before it breaks is the endurance limit.
The two values are important to enable the engineers to determine the life of the materials utilized in machines, buildings, or vehicles.
